| long-neck clam - an edible clam with thin oval-shaped shell found in coastal regions of the United States and Europe | ||
| soft-shell clam, steamer, steamer clam, Mya arenaria | ||
| clam burrowing marine mollusk living on sand or mud; the shell closes with viselike firmness | ||
| genus mya, mya type genus of the family Myacidae | ||
